+/*!
+ \class QAction
+ \brief The QAction class provides an abstract user interface
+ action that can be inserted into widgets.
+
+ \ingroup mainwindow-classes
+
+
+ \omit
+ * parent and widget are different
+ * parent does not define context
+ \endomit
+
+ In applications many common commands can be invoked via menus,
+ toolbar buttons, and keyboard shortcuts. Since the user expects
+ each command to be performed in the same way, regardless of the
+ user interface used, it is useful to represent each command as
+ an \e action.
+
+ Actions can be added to menus and toolbars, and will
+ automatically keep them in sync. For example, in a word processor,
+ if the user presses a Bold toolbar button, the Bold menu item
+ will automatically be checked.
+
+ Actions can be created as independent objects, but they may
+ also be created during the construction of menus; the QMenu class
+ contains convenience functions for creating actions suitable for
+ use as menu items.
+
+ A QAction may contain an icon, menu text, a shortcut, status text,
+ "What's This?" text, and a tooltip. Most of these can be set in
+ the constructor. They can also be set independently with
+ setIcon(), setText(), setIconText(), setShortcut(),
+ setStatusTip(), setWhatsThis(), and setToolTip(). For menu items,
+ it is possible to set an individual font with setFont().
+
+ Actions are added to widgets using QWidget::addAction() or
+ QGraphicsWidget::addAction(). Note that an action must be added to a
+ widget before it can be used; this is also true when the shortcut should
+ be global (i.e., Qt::ApplicationShortcut as Qt::ShortcutContext).
+
+ Once a QAction has been created it should be added to the relevant
+ menu and toolbar, then connected to the slot which will perform
+ the action. For example:
+
+ \snippet examples/mainwindows/application/mainwindow.cpp 19
+ \codeline
+ \snippet examples/mainwindows/application/mainwindow.cpp 28
+ \snippet examples/mainwindows/application/mainwindow.cpp 31
+
+ We recommend that actions are created as children of the window
+ they are used in. In most cases actions will be children of
+ the application's main window.
+
+ \sa QMenu, QToolBar, {Application Example}
+*/

+/*!
+ \enum QAction::MenuRole
+
+ This enum describes how an action should be moved into the application menu on Mac OS X.
+
+ \value NoRole This action should not be put into the application menu
+ \value TextHeuristicRole This action should be put in the application menu based on the action's text
+ as described in the QMenuBar documentation.
+ \value ApplicationSpecificRole This action should be put in the application menu with an application specific role
+ \value AboutQtRole This action matches handles the "About Qt" menu item.
+ \value AboutRole This action should be placed where the "About" menu item is in the application menu. The text of
+ the menu item will be set to "About <application name>". The application name is fetched from the
+ \c{Info.plist} file in the application's bundle (See \l{Deploying an Application on Mac OS X}).
+ \value PreferencesRole This action should be placed where the "Preferences..." menu item is in the application menu.
+ \value QuitRole This action should be placed where the Quit menu item is in the application menu.
+
+ Setting this value only has effect on items that are in the immediate menus
+ of the menubar, not the submenus of those menus. For example, if you have
+ File menu in your menubar and the File menu has a submenu, setting the
+ MenuRole for the actions in that submenu have no effect. They will never be moved.
+*/

+/*!
+ \property QAction::checkable
+ \brief whether the action is a checkable action
+
+ A checkable action is one which has an on/off state. For example,
+ in a word processor, a Bold toolbar button may be either on or
+ off. An action which is not a toggle action is a command action;
+ a command action is simply executed, e.g. file save.
+ By default, this property is false.
+
+ In some situations, the state of one toggle action should depend
+ on the state of others. For example, "Left Align", "Center" and
+ "Right Align" toggle actions are mutually exclusive. To achieve
+ exclusive toggling, add the relevant toggle actions to a
+ QActionGroup with the QActionGroup::exclusive property set to
+ true.
+
+ \sa QAction::setChecked()
+*/

+/*!
+ \property QAction::enabled
+ \brief whether the action is enabled
+
+ Disabled actions cannot be chosen by the user. They do not
+ disappear from menus or toolbars, but they are displayed in a way
+ which indicates that they are unavailable. For example, they might
+ be displayed using only shades of gray.
+
+ \gui{What's This?} help on disabled actions is still available, provided
+ that the QAction::whatsThis property is set.
+
+ An action will be disabled when all widgets to which it is added
+ (with QWidget::addAction()) are disabled or not visible. When an
+ action is disabled, it is not possible to trigger it through its
+ shortcut.
+
+ By default, this property is true (actions are enabled).
+
+ \sa text
+*/

+/*!
+ \fn void QAction::triggered(bool checked)
+
+ This signal is emitted when an action is activated by the user;
+ for example, when the user clicks a menu option, toolbar button,
+ or presses an action's shortcut key combination, or when trigger()
+ was called. Notably, it is \e not emitted when setChecked() or
+ toggle() is called.
+
+ If the action is checkable, \a checked is true if the action is
+ checked, or false if the action is unchecked.
+
+ \sa QAction::activate(), QAction::toggled(), checked
+*/
+
+/*!
+ \fn void QAction::toggled(bool checked)
+
+ This signal is emitted whenever a checkable action changes its
+ isChecked() status. This can be the result of a user interaction,
+ or because setChecked() was called.
+
+ \a checked is true if the action is checked, or false if the
+ action is unchecked.
+
+ \sa QAction::activate(), QAction::triggered(), checked
+*/
